The 30% rent rule, in Arnold

At a median rent of $950/mo, Arnold is affordable when measured against Arnold median household income of $45,417/yr. Rent would consume roughly 25% of pre-tax income, and a salary of about $38,000 keeps rent at the recommended 30% threshold.

What's the 30% rent rule?

The 30% rule is a long-standing budgeting guideline that keeps rent at or below 30% of gross (pre-tax) income. It leaves enough room for utilities, transit, savings, and debt service. In high-cost markets, many renters exceed 30%, and the Census Bureau classifies households paying more than 30% of income on rent as "cost-burdened".
